Dr. Phyllis C. Zee, M.D., Ph.D.
Phyllis C. Zee, M.D., Ph.D. is an Associate Director at the Center for Sleep & Circadian Biology, Northwestern University School of Medicine. She is also an Associate Professor of Neurobiology and Physiology at the Northwestern University School of Medicine Institute for Neuroscience. In addition to patient care, research, and teaching, Dr. Zee serves on numerous national scientific review panels and is on the Board of Directors of the National Sleep Foundation and Chair of the Sleep Disorders Research Advisory Board at the NIH.

Dr. Gary K. Zammit, Ph.D.
Gary Zammit, PhD, is Clinical Associate Professor of Psychology (in Psychiatry) at the Columbia University College of Physicians and Surgeons, Director of the Sleep Disorders Institute, and President & CEO of Clinilabs. Dr. Zammit earned his Ph.D. degree in clinical psychology from the University of Toledo in Ohio. He completed an internship and fellowship in the Department of Psychiatry at the New York Hospital - Cornell University Medical College in White Plains, New York. Dr. Zammit is also a member of the American Academy of Sleep Medicine, Sleep Research Society, American Psychological Association, Drug Information Association, the Society of Biological Psychiatry, and the New York Academy of Sciences.
